## Runbook: catalog cache invalidation

When a release touches product pricing or taxonomy in Shopwright, the catalog cache needs a targeted flush — don't nuke the whole thing, it takes twenty minutes to rewarm and search gets grumpy. Use the invalidation CLI with the affected category IDs; it publishes tombstones that edge nodes pick up within a minute or so. Verify with a spot check on two regions before closing the release. The invalidation service runs with these settings.

config for tagaf-bawif:
[norok]
host = norok.ordinworks.local
user = norok_svc
database = norok_prod

## Log Sampling on Chatterling

Chatterling emits roughly 40k log lines per minute, so we sample aggressively: 1% of INFO, 10% of WARN, and 100% of ERROR. Sampling rules live in the collector config and reload without a restart. If the collector account locks out during a config push, use the shared recovery flow from the ops bastion. To complete that flow you will be asked for the recovery passphrase, shown immediately below.

vault phrase of fafop-hahop = ralys-kasion-normir-belix-silys-fendor

Handover — Marrowbird circuit breaker

For future maintainers: the breaker guards calls to the upstream quoting API, which degrades unpredictably under load. It trips on consecutive failures, holds open for a cooldown, then half-opens with a single probe request. Please don't lower the failure threshold without load-testing — we tuned it after two incidents where premature trips cascaded. The breaker's current operating parameters are recorded below.

settings of tawig-bahof:
[holath]
port = 8443
region = north-3
host = holath.qorvelcorp.corp
timeout_ms = 3000
retries = 3